Manila – The Bank of the Philippine Islands (BPI), a leading financial institution in Southeast Asia, was recently honoured with two prestigious awards at the Asian Management Excellence Awards 2025, further solidifying its position as a trailblazer in corporate innovation and workforce engagement.
The recognition—Philippines Innovator of the Year – Banking and Philippines Employee Engagement of the Year – Banking—reflects BPI’s commitment to redefining how an organisation empowers its people and reshapes customer experience through innovation-led growth.
At the forefront of this transformation is Dexter Lloyd Cuajotor, Vice President and Head of the Retail Lending and Bancassurance Group. Under his visionary leadership, the group experienced a remarkable 32% year-on-year growth in loan releases. His approach? A sharp focus on customer delight, digital transformation, and an unwavering belief in the power of an engaged workforce.
One of the hallmark strategies under Cuajotor’s leadership is the Lead Coordinators Network, a dynamic platform that breaks down silos and fosters cross-functional collaboration across 22 locations. This initiative has cultivated a network of local leaders who not only advance the group’s mission but also respond quickly during crises—proactively locating staff members during natural disasters, for instance.
BPI’s cultural transformation is also embodied in BPI ICare IShare, a nationwide volunteerism campaign that mobilizes staff across the Philippines in community engagement. In its latest cycle, more than 120 volunteers reached over 300 beneficiaries in simultaneous outreach events.
Furthermore, BPI has emerged as a pioneer in inclusive finance and sustainability through groundbreaking programs such as BPI MyBahay, a housing loan product tailored for low-income earners, and BPI Green Solutions, the country’s first sustainable loan suite. These offerings have supported over 6,000 families and generated PHP 6.5 billion in funding within just two years.
The bank’s Innovation Lab has become a cornerstone of its internal evolution. This initiative empowers employees to launch impactful projects in just 60 days within a structured, agile framework. With over 100 initiatives delivered in 24 months, the Lab has sparked personal growth, enhanced career clarity, and strengthened leadership pipelines within BPI.
